ABSTRACT:
A serial printer has a moving unit for relatively moving a printing unit and a printing medium in two directions orthogonal to each other, and a detecting unit for detecting a trailing edge of the printing medium. The printing unit and the printing medium are relatively moved in a fast scan direction to print on the printing medium print data of a printing width of the printing unit. The printing unit and the printing medium are then relatively moved in a slow scan direction by a fixed distance corresponding to the printing width of the printing unit. The printing operation is then repeated. The number of nonprint lines for a final printing width is calculated by the serial printer based on a position of the trailing edge of the printing medium detected by the detecting unit. The print data of the final printing width is printed so that print data corresponding to the number of nonprint lines is absent.
